Key Considerations Before Buying

  • Match the pen or wax stick color to your furniture's finish; test on an inconspicuous area first, as the included markers may not perfectly match all wood stains.
  • For deeper scratches or gouges, wax sticks require melting or softening with the sharpener tool, which may not provide a permanent fill like traditional wood filler.
  • The kit's 21 pieces cover multiple colors, but you'll need to assess if you have enough variety for your specific furniture pieces, especially for unique or exotic wood tones.

Common Issues

Many users report that color matching is inconsistent across different wood types and that wax-based repairs can wear off over time with cleaning or friction. Another frequent concern is that the markers dry out quickly if not sealed properly, reducing the kit's longevity. These issues highlight the trade-off between ease of use and long-term results.

Quality Indicators

A high-quality wood repair kit should include a clear sealant or topcoat to protect the repaired area from moisture and wear. Look for products with positive reviews mentioning color accuracy and lasting coverage, as well as those that offer multiple application tools for different scratch sizes. Brands that provide detailed instructions or color charts also signal greater reliability.
